Brandon Lee Richardson, 33, formerly of New Brighton, passed away Sunday, November 29, 2020, at UPMC Montefiore, Pittsburgh.
Born January 4, 1987, in New Castle he was a son of Odessa Lee Richardson. He was an active member of the 2nd Baptist Church, youth group as a child and was born again. He had been recognized by “Who’s Who,” for his poetry, before graduating with high honors from New Brighton High School in 2005. He was a highly sought-after football recruit, eventually attending NC A&T. He also received his real estate license from Howard Hanna. He was an up and coming hip-hop artist who performed under the name “Born Ready.” Most importantly he loved his family and was a devoted father.
Surviving along with his mother were his sons, Jesus, Jaxson, and Axel, sister, Ciera, brothers, Torrey, Omarri, Michael, stepdad, Marrion, grandfather, Otis Richardson, aunts, Remonica and Tina Richardson, uncle, William Richardson, the mothers of his children, Lelah Mills and Denise Lindsey, as well as numerous other family and friends.
He was preceded in death by his grandmother Katie Richardson.
